She offers suggestions for how to plan your provisions for a passage. She notes that a &#8220;well-fed crew is a great asset&#8221;. The general rule of thumb is to provision 1.5 times the number of planned passage days and she provides a timeline to purchase non-refrigerated items, frozen foods and the fresh foods to be used the first days of the passage.
